Rob
Middleton, born 4/28/68, in New Brunswick NJ, is the son of Eileen
Horvath who is herself an honorary member of, and first runner-up for
the last position of, the original "Mouseketeers". Unfortunately,
during the final audition phase, Eileen fell ill to laryngitis and had
to forfeit her qualification to the legendary "Annette Funicello". Rob
originally started playing the drums at the age of 12 but, after a few
years, realized that being in the back of the stage just wasn't his neck
of the woods. By age 23 he had finally decided to take the front of the
stage. Rob has always said, “From that point on I knew it was in the
blood". Since then, and several bands later, Rob has 7 CDs under his
belt and his bands have been rotated on about a dozen radio stations.
He’s also opened for some of the biggest bands in the world like “The
Scorpions", "Quiet Riot", "Dokken", "Sebastian Bach", "Yngwie
Malmsteen", and many others. "This art is in my blood.... and my drug
of choice. It is something I love to do, and if I had a choice on how to
die, I’d choose to got out just like ‘Dimebag’ Darrell Abbot.... it was
something he loved to do...may you rest in peace brother!”

David
W. Bubb, alias Daveyripps, was born into a musically gifted
family of five on December 5,1964, in Cranford New Jersey. As soon as he
was old enough to realize what the sound was coming from the various
radios and stereos around the house, he found that music spoke to him in
an extraordinary way. Now he just needed to have an instrument, but he
still didn't know what to play. Drums, piano, or maybe the Bass? Then
one day, not too long after his 9th birthday, a hippy friend
of his older brother brought an Ovation 12 string acoustic over the
house and showed him the harmonics used by the guitarist in the classic
rock mega group "YES” on the song ”Roundabout”. Instrument found!! He
tried to hold the guitar himself and was able to understand how this was
done; almost could do it! LOL . He soon bought his first guitar; an
electric with a small practice amp and a Fuzz box. By the time he was
out of high school he was playing better than some of the older
guitarists that had taught him and as well as others that had influenced
him; like Eddie Van Halen, Jimmy Hendrix and Ted Nugent. Dave has a
spiritual power that he shares with his guitars; one that he draws
from, and adds to, the songs that he plays. That’s how he has come to be
known as “Daveyripps The Shredding Guitarist”. Dave has been in several
cover bands over the past 3 decades and now shares his talents with
SoundPound. |

Rick
brings 25 years of experience to Sound Pound as both a performer and an
engineer. A southern rocker by nature, his musical influences run the
gammit from Bach to rock bringing a versatility and style that is better
heard than described.
As an engineer his album credits include:
Slaughterhouse, Damian, Steelheart, The Fat Boys, The Latin Rascals,
Vanilla Ice and many others.
Current weaponry includes: Fender Jazz bass, Ibenez
B-5, DBX compression, Ampeg B2R, Ampeg Classic cabinet (4 x 10 w/ HF
driver). |

Tony
Alfieri - Drums. Another family influenced musician, Tony watched his
father play as a young boy. As a 4th generation drummer, he carries on
with the craft. Driven by a passion to play he has been active on the
music scene through the years. Tony's three decades of experience both
live and studio have led him to his present home in the Sound Pound.
